Why Read Cape Cod Ballads and Other Verse?
Cape Cod Ballads and Other Verse is worth reading because it belongs to the most characteristic part of Joseph Crosby Lincoln's Cape Cod writing, where local colour, humour and humane feeling preserve a distinctive regional world. First published in 1902, the work is concerned with Cape Cod verse, seafaring humour, local dialect, ballad form, coastal memory, sentiment and Lincoln's poetic treatment of regional life. Lincoln's fiction is built from recognisable places, voices and habits: weather, roads, parlours, depots, harbours, boarding houses, churches and neighbourly talk all become part of the story.
Readers may value the title for its warmth and narrative ease. Lincoln is not usually trying to shock the reader or overturn the form of popular fiction. His appeal lies in character, situation and the pleasure of a well-spun yarn. Old sailors, widows, guardians, young people, village officials, local meddlers and comic eccentrics are drawn with affection, but also with enough sharpness to keep the community lively.
The book is also useful for understanding American regional and local-colour fiction in the early twentieth century. Lincoln's Cape Cod often represents a remembered world of maritime customs and old Yankee speech set against modernisation, tourism, ambition and social change. Modern readers should approach period assumptions critically, especially where class, gender, ethnicity, dialect or regional stereotype appear. Even so, the work remains historically valuable because it records a popular literary Cape Cod.
This title adds to the larger Joseph Crosby Lincoln collection by showing another variation of his favourite territory: decent people trying to keep their balance amid weather, money, reputation, love and family obligation. Cape Cod Ballads and Other Verse can be read for humour, regional atmosphere, publishing history and character study, but it is especially rewarding because Lincoln makes neighbourly life feel dramatic without making it cruel.
